A quantitative data visualization comparing LLM inference speed across quantization levels with dual Y-axes, threshold markers, and an inset accuracy table.
<polyline> with labeled dots showing VRAM usage across categoriesThis is a quantitative data chart with:
Chart area: x=90–590, y=70–410 (500px wide, 340px tall)
Left Y-axis: Primary metric (tok/s)
y = 410 − (val / max_val) × 340
Right Y-axis: Secondary metric (VRAM GB)
Same formula, different scale labels
Groups: Divide width by number of categories
Bars: Each group → min bar (34px) + 8px gap + max bar (34px)
Line overlay: <polyline> connecting data points across group centers
Threshold: Horizontal dashed line at critical value
Table: Below chart, alternating row fills
| Quantization | Model Size | Speed (tok/s) | VRAM (GB) | MMLU Pro | Status |
|---|---|---|---|---|---|
| FP16 | 62 GB | 0.5–2 | 62 | 75.2 | OOM / unusable |
| Q8_0 | 32 GB | 3–5 | 32 | 75.0 | Partial offload |
| Q4_K_M | 16.8 GB | 8–12 | 16.8 | 73.1 | Fits in VRAM ✓ |
| IQ3_M | 12 GB | 12–15 | 12 | 70.5 | Full GPU speed |
